A Flask contains a mixture of 98 litres of alcohol and water in the proportion 5:2. How much water (in liters) must be added to it so that the ratio of alcohol to water may be 7:5?

Step 1: Break down the initial mixture
Total = 98 litres Ratio of alcohol to water = 5:2 Total parts = 5 + 2 = 7 Each part = 98 ÷ 7 = 14 litres
So:
Alcohol = 5 × 14 = 70 litres
Water = 2 × 14 = 28 litres
Step 2: Add x litres of water
New water amount = 28 + x Alcohol remains = 70 litres
We want the new ratio to be 7:5: → 70 / (28 + x) = 7 / 5
Cross-multiply: 5 × 70 = 7 × (28 + x) → 350 = 196 + 7x → 7x = 154 → x = 22 litres
